Output 6793476dc8add56c5e926e1685a26c152c900ce10c8343d08520108aad610f8f:1

value
564389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afc1339ccd8b35a5e75a28063609f90a6084f9f OP_EQUAL
address
3Qa6pzAXEhwoAjEQXsRjYWXwi68LBv5j1E
transaction
6793476dc8add56c5e926e1685a26c152c900ce10c8343d08520108aad610f8f
spent
true